The Hoodie’s Roots: From Utility to Urban Culture
The origins of the hoodie can be traced back to the early 20th century when it was designed for laborers working in cold environments. However, by the 1970s and 1980s, the hoodie transcended its functional purpose and became a statement piece within urban culture. Hip-hop artists, graffiti artists, and skateboarders adopted the theessentialhoodie as a symbol of individuality and defiance against societal norms. The Hoodie as a Symbol of Protest and Social Change
Beyond fashion and entertainment, the hoodie has become a symbol of social and political movements. Activists and protestors often wear hoodies as a statement against discrimination and injustice. The tragic death of Trayvon Martin in 2012 sparked widespread discussions about racial profiling, with the hoodie becoming a powerful emblem in the fight for social justice.
